Song: Better Than Anything
Band: Dance Hall Crashers
Album: The Old Record (1989-1992)
Written by Jason Hammon, Elyse Rogers, and Karina Dernike
Transcribed by Luke Knox (lukeknox@iname.com)
This is a great song by one of the all-time greatest ska bands, DHC. Enjoy:
Intro:
E----------------------------------------------------------
B----------------------------------------------------------
G---------------------3-------1-----------------------3-3--
D-----1-4-----1-4-4-4---4-2-2---2-----1-4-----1-4-4-4------
A-2-2-----2-2---------------------2-2-----2-2--------------
E----------------------------------------------------------
(con't.)
E-----------------------------------------------------------
B-0-0-2--------------------------------------------------0-2
G----------------------------3-------1-----------------3----
D------------1-4-----1-4-4-4---4-2-2---2-----1-4-1-2-4------
A--------2-2-----2-2---------------------2-2----------------
E-----------------------------------------------------------
Verse: (Played 8x)
B F# E
E---7---6---7---
B---7---7---9---
G---8---6---9---
D---9-------9---
A---------------
E---------------
Break: (Played 2x)
G A
E---3---5---
B---3---7---
G---4---7---
D---5---7---
A-----------
E-----------
Chorus:
A D E
E---5---2---4---
B---5---3---5---
G---6---2---4---
D---7-----------
A---------------
E---------------
Order: Intro, Verse, Break, Verse, Chorus, Verse chords over horn solo,
Break, Verse, Chorus, Chorus.
